the day came, daddy yankee retires from the music industry, and with it, the end of an era in the reggaeton genre. This was announced through a video on Youtube entitled “At last I see the goal”.

This sad news surprised all his fans, as they did not expect “The Big Boss” to leave the stage at this point in his artistic career.

In the shared message, Yankee reveals that he will not say goodbye without first releasing a new album and giving one last major concert tour of the United States and the rest of Latin America.

Daddy Yankee’s wife dedicated an emotional message to him

Through his Instagram account, Mireddys Gonzalez shared the video where her beloved husband talks about his retirement, leaving an extensive message of support and nostalgia for him and his followers. Gonzalez commented:

It is ironic that on a day like today, March 20, when we celebrate our 27th wedding anniversary, I hear you tell the WORLD that you are retiring from MUSIC, which has been your passion for the last three decades.

The woman who has accompanied the charismatic singer since she was very young also dedicated a few words to Yankee fans:

“Soon it’s your turn to say goodbye to the stage, you’ve enjoyed Daddy Yankee for so long, but now it’s Raymond Ayala’s turn to enjoy what he has built. Sometimes endings are the beginning of great things”, he said with marked reflection and emphasizing what is to come.

And it ends with a message of support and congratulations to their beautiful relationship on another anniversary together:

My husband, I love you and I congratulate you, because although many times the road was hard, you stayed on the road, so much so that today you finally see the goal

Jesaaelys Ayala González also reacted to the dismissal

According to the LA Times portal, Daddy Yankee’s youngest daughter also spoke about her father’s retirement from the music scene.

In the comments of the same publication of his mother, Jesaaelys Ayala He left some nice words for his dear father:

We have continued to witness the sacrifice of both to work, provide, and care for their own. I am thankful that GOD blessed me with parents who never gave up and made a difference in the world. Daddy being a pioneer in music and your mommy, in an industry that is difficult to cover as a woman. I love them so much and although it makes me sad to know that retirement is approaching, I am glad that afterward they will only be mine. I love them with all my life.

And just like his family and closest friends, Daddy Yankee’s followers and colleagues let “El Cangri” know that he will always be the “Maximum Leader”, and that his songs will always be playing around the world.

Although the reasons for this decision are not very clear, the Puerto Rican Daddy expressed in the aforementioned video that three decades and two more years of career have been satisfying enough and now he will give priority to other aspects of his life, especially his family. (AND)
